Museum Rietberg in Zürich is a hidden gem for art enthusiasts and families alike, offering a captivating journey through its diverse collection of non-European art. Despite its modest size, the museum holds an extensive array of meticulously curated artefacts, with a special focus on pieces from China and a stunning jade collection. As you explore, informative route maps seamlessly connect objects, enhancing your understanding and appreciation of the exhibits.

The knowledgeable staff, who are true art enthusiasts, guide you through exhibitions that shed light on significant themes such as colonization, slavery, and racism, making the experience as enlightening as it is beautiful. This museum, often underrated, offers a modern, interactive experience that captivates both adults and children, bolstered by free entrance until 2024.

After immersing yourself in the art, take a break in the modern cafeteria or enjoy a serene stroll in the surrounding park with its lovely lake views. The inviting outdoor café and quaint shop are perfect for a leisurely pause or to pick up a thoughtful gift. Plan to spend 2-3 hours to fully appreciate all that this enriching and thoughtfully curated museum has to offer.

  • What is the address of Museum Rietberg?
    Museum Rietberg is located at Gablerstrasse, 15, 8002, Zürich, Switzerland.
  • How to get here by public transport?
    The nearest public transport options provide quick and easy access:
    • Bus stop Hügelstrasse (243 m walk)
    • Bus stop Schweizer Rück (392 m walk)
    • Bus stop Brunau/Mutschellenstr. (488 m walk)
    • Bus stop Waffenplatz /Bederstr. (412 m walk)
    • Bus stop Waffenplatzstrasse (411 m walk)
